

Our Vision
Our vision is for all children affected by cleft lip and palate to experience full rehabilitation and community inclusion with the support of a trusted local health team.

Global Comprehensive Cleft Care Advisors (GC3A)
Transforming Faces’ Global Comprehensive Cleft Care Advisory (GC3A) is a volunteer committee of international Comprehensive Cleft Care (CCC) specialists from a range of disciplines and regions, who are committed to supporting TF in facilitating access to safe, innovative and evidence-informed CCC services.

Our Local Partnerships:
Argentina – Asociación Civil Simi Sumaq, Fundación Gavina, Hospital Andres Isola
Bulgaria – Assocation ALA
Chile – Fundación Gantz
Costa Rica – Asociación Pro Niño con Labio y/o Paladar Hendido
Ethiopia – CURE Ethiopia Children’s Hospital, Operation Smile (Jimma University), Project Harar Ethiopia, Yekatit 12 Hospital
Uganda – CoRSU Rehabilitation Hospital
India – Akila Bharatha Mahila Seva Samaja (St. Joseph’s Hospital, Shree Jain Hospital, Rangadore Memorial Hospital), Sri Ramachandra Institute of Higher Education & Research
Peru – Instituto Nacional de Salud del Niño – Breña, Instituto Nacional de Salud del Niño – San Borja, Universidad Peruana Cayetano Heredia
Madagascar – Clinique Santé Plus
Myanmar – Northern Women’s Development Foundation (NWDF)
Thailand – Northern Women’s Development Foundation (NWDF)

In 2020, Transforming Faces became a member of the Face Equality International Alliance, an alliance of Non-Governmental Organizations, charities and support groups which are working at national, regional or international levels to promote and campaign for ‘face equality.’

Our 100% Promise to Donors
We direct 100% of all donations to comprehensive cleft care for children and families, thanks to a private foundation that covers our administrative costs.
